Output 3aeb317044e8739da3640eed26bd0cc1fd1b9feceaa4c0ea0d89aa2f272c0a32:1

value
8399821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20b215b45b6274e22fea8264cb434cdec760cc4 OP_EQUAL
address
3NJDyF7bku346XAwyuEkvQ8WuriMfdui9S
transaction
3aeb317044e8739da3640eed26bd0cc1fd1b9feceaa4c0ea0d89aa2f272c0a32
spent
true